Well, Lamborghini put some crazy bodywork on a "regular" Murceilago, added 700,000 to the price and called it a Reventon. They sold out before the car was even commissioned.
The Ford GT is an interesting case too. Original msrp was about 120k. Ford feared they would alienate customers and the car would flop with a higher price tag, even though it performs as well as, if not better than many, more expensive exotics. When they arrived at dealerships, customer interest pushed the price up another 100k, and they still sold.
So can Lexus sell an amazing performing exotic for 400k? Yep. If the car is crap they would have trouble, but they did their homework. They had test mules as early as 2004. It's been around the Nurburgring 100s, maybe 1000s of times. You better believe for 400k and 6 years in the making this car will be great....and it's mad JDM, yo. :)

Another thing about this car that no one has mentioned will be the next step in the Lexus red-carpet dealer experience. When this car has to be serviced the car will be picked up at the customers home in a fully enclosed trailer designed specifically for the car. It will be taken to one of the Lexus regional offices and a select few tech's will only be able to work on them. I believe you also have to own two previous Lexus's to even be considered to purchase one. They had a rolling chassis last time I was at school, it looked pretty insane. 400k is a ton of money though
